en·an·ti·o·blas·tic
| \ ə̇¦nantēō¦blastik, e¦- \
variants:
or less commonly enantioblastous \
-stəs
\
Definition of enantioblastic
: originating at the end of a seed opposite the hilum
—used of an embryo
